2.6 Power sequence
2.6.1 Power up and boot sequence
There are two options available for device power up/boot.
Option 1: the XSHUT pin is connected and controlled from the host.
This option optimizes power consumption as the VL53L1X can be completely powered off
when not used, and then woken up through a host GPIO (using the XSHUT pin).
Hardware (HW) standby mode is defined as the period when the power supply is present
and XSHUT is low.
Figure 7. Power up and boot sequence
Note: Boot duration is 1.2ms max.
Option 2: the XSHUT pin is not controlled by the host, it is tied to the power supply value
through the pull up resistor.
When the XSHUT pin is not controlled, the power up sequence is presented in Figure 8. In
this case, the device goes automatically to Software (SW) standby after boot, without
entering HW standby.
Figure 8. Power up and boot sequence with XSHUT not controlled
Note: Boot duration is 1.2 ms max.
Note: In all cases, XSHUT has to be raised only when the power supply is tied on.
